如何将参数传递给Http Cloud函数?

时间:2019-02-25 00:55:29

标签: javascript express google-cloud-platform google-cloud-functions

伙计们,我创建了一些云函数,这些函数使用onCall方法创建了最初由我的reactjs应用程序中的httpsCallable函数调用的端点。但是,我需要设置cron作业来继续调用我的云函数,以使它们保持“温暖”,因此我认为我需要使用onRequest来使函数进行HTTP调用。因此,我可以使用axios插件在react中调用这些函数,但是如何将参数传递给函数呢?例如,如果我有一个函数:

exports.testCall = functions.https.onRequest((req, res) => {
  console.log(req.????????);
}

如何从请求中提取传递的值以及如何发送它们?现在,我正在使用axios.get(“ generated_url”,{test:“ test”})调用“ testCall”端点。但是我不能用console.log进行“测试”。如何将对象传递给云函数,然后提取该数据?

谢谢。

0 个答案:

没有答案